Output ed84f268a9d6cd985f7183078447aadfd23299bc5b2fffc099579aee51219d46:3

value
102870619305
script pubkey
OP_0 OP_PUSHBYTES_20 af5a8dba3a1125f9260da8d70be250904ccc63cf
address
tb1q4adgmw36zyjljfsd4rtshcjsjpxvcc7073xhh6
transaction
ed84f268a9d6cd985f7183078447aadfd23299bc5b2fffc099579aee51219d46
confirmations
53327
spent
true